Miami Heat's Jimmy Butler scores 45 in Game 2 win, says he's a 'different player' than he was during torrid Finals run in NBA Bubble

MIAMI -- The vision of Jimmy Butler, slumped over a baseline barricade, during the 2020 Finals in the NBA Bubble has been painted into the tapestry of the league's collective consciousness. In that series, the Miami Heat star went toe-to-toe with LeBron James and the Lakers, notching 40- and 35-point triple-doubles while pushing Los Angeles to the brink.

The Butler who scored a career playoff-best 45 points in the Heat's 115-105 win over the Atlanta Hawks on Tuesday to go up 2-0 in their first-round series, he says, has changed since that defining run.
